Objective: To identify the risks and provide a scientific basis for the formulation of the limit standards by the determination and risk assessment of pesticide residues in Yixintong tablets and hawthorn leaf extracts.
Methods: The samples were extracted with acetonitrile by high speed homogenater, and purified by solid - phase extraction(SPE) column of envi-carb/NH2. 262 pesticides in hawthorn leaf extracts and Yixintong tablets were detected by GC-MS/MS and LC-MS/MS. Moreover, the acute and chronic intake risks were calculated using the deterministic risk assessment model.
Results: 25 and 31 types of pesticides were detected in hawthorn leaf extracts and Yixintong tablets, respectively. 18 types of pesticides were detected in all of them. The contents were 0.004-1.457 mg·kg-1, 0.007-2.1 mg·kg-1, respectively. The results of risk assessment revealed that the short-term hazard index(HIa) of hexaconazole was 1 and the risk was needed to be paid more attention. HIa and long-term hazard index(HIc) of other pesticides detected in Yixintong tablets and hawthorn leaf extracts were much lower than 1, indicating an acceptable risk.
Conclusion: In the present study, the pesticide residues were explored, and their health risks were assessed;therefore our study provided technical support for the improvement of risk assessment applicable to traditional Chinese medicines (TCMs) and the formulation of relevant pesticide residue limit standards.

目的: 通过对益心酮片及其原料山楂叶提取物的农药残留情况进行测定及风险评估,明确相关品种的风险,并为相关限量标准的制定提供科学依据。
方法: 以乙睛为溶剂,高速匀浆提取,经氨基石墨化碳小柱净化。GC-MS/MS和LC-MS/MS方法对山楂叶和山楂叶提取物中262种农药进行检测。并采用确定性评估模式,分别计算其短期和长期摄入风险。
结果: 山楂叶提取物和益心酮片中分别检出农药25种和31种,检出共有农药18种,残留量范围分别为0.004~1.457 mg·kg-1和0.007~2.1 mg·kg-1。风险评估结果表明,除了己唑醇的短期危害指数(HIa)为1,风险需要进一步被关注外,益心酮片及其原料山楂叶提取物中其他检出农药的HIa和长期危害指数(HIc)均低于1,风险可接受。
结论: 本研究探索中药制剂益心酮片及其原料中农药残留情况,并评估其风险,为完善符合中药使用特点的风险评估技术体系及相关农药残留限量标准的制订提供技术支持。
